My Philosophy and Approach to Wellness...
As your private primary care physician, I will partner with you so we can work together as a team to create a personalized healthcare plan not only to effectively manage and better treat your current health problems, but also to actively focus on disease prevention and wellness in order to help you achieve your health goals.
Having over 20 years of experience, with the last 8 practicing in the local North Shore of Boston community, I have relationships with many specialists. I also have special interests in diversity in healthcare, women’s health, cardiovascular health, diabetes, hypertension, mental health, and preventive care in addition to all aspects of internal medicine.
In my MDVIP-affiliated practice, by offering a personalized healthcare approach, you will be treated as if you are a member of my family in a warm and welcoming atmosphere. Similar to concierge medicine practices, I also offer conveniences like same- or next-day appointments that start on time. You will benefit from the full extent of my expertise, compassion and dedication, as well as from the individualized attention of my professional and caring staff. My primary care MDVIP-affiliated practice is located at the Cummings Center in Beverly, Massachusetts.
I am affiliated with North Shore Medical Center-Salem Hospital, which is part of the North Shore Health Systems, and Mass General Brigham (formerly known as Partners Healthcare). I also speak Portuguese and Spanish.
